Familial

/fəˈmɪliəl/ adjective

Definition

Relating to or characteristic of a family. In medicine, refers to conditions that run in families due to genetic factors.

Etymology

From Latin familia 'household, family' + -al suffix. The medical sense emphasizing genetic inheritance developed in the 20th century with advances in genetics.

Familial hypercholesterolemia affects 1 in 500 people and can cause heart attacks in teenagers, yet it's often undiagnosed because high cholesterol is assumed to be lifestyle-related rather than genetic.
